Could We Dim the Sun to Stop Global Warming? Risks & Rewards Explained (2025)

A bold idea to combat global warming has sparked both hope and caution. The Royal Society, a renowned scientific institution, suggests that reflecting sunlight back into space could provide a temporary solution to the climate crisis. But is this a silver bullet or a risky gamble?

The Science Behind the Proposal:
The concept is simple yet powerful: by reducing the amount of sunlight reaching Earth, we can potentially slow down global warming. The report highlights two innovative methods. First, we can inject reflective particles into the upper atmosphere, creating a shield that bounces sunlight away. And second, we can spray salt into clouds over the ocean, making them brighter and more reflective. These techniques, the report claims, could buy us precious time to reduce our reliance on fossil fuels.

A Controversial Solution:
But here's where it gets controversial. The report acknowledges that these strategies are not without risks. The authors caution that if a single nation were to implement these measures unilaterally, it could lead to severe droughts and unpredictable weather patterns in other parts of the world. This raises ethical and geopolitical concerns, especially if a 'rogue nation' were to take matters into its own hands.

A Temporary Fix:
The Royal Society emphasizes that this approach is not a permanent solution. While it might help reduce temperatures as carbon dioxide levels peak and start to decline, it doesn't address the root cause of climate change. The report suggests that such a strategy could require a century or more of commitment.

Weighing the Costs:
The estimated cost of implementing these strategies is in the tens of billions of dollars annually, which pales in comparison to the economic losses caused by extreme weather events like Hurricane Melissa, intensified by global warming. However, the report reminds us that the true cost of climate change is far more than just financial.

A Delicate Balance:
As we explore these potential solutions, the challenge lies in finding a balance between short-term relief and long-term sustainability. The report's authors suggest that there may come a time when world leaders have to make tough choices, deciding if the risks of solar radiation modification are worth taking to avoid the worst impacts of climate change.
